What Are HubSpot AI Tools?
HubSpot’s AI tools have come a long way. Breeze, the one unified brand encompassing these tools, isn’t a standalone app or plugin. It’s a fully integrated suite of AI tools woven throughout the HubSpot CRM.
Whether you’re building a landing page in Marketing Hub, qualifying leads in Sales Hub, or responding to support tickets in Service Hub, Breeze is designed to help.
Breeze is made up of three key components, each serving a different part of your business:
- Breeze Copilot
Your AI-powered personal assistant that helps you write, summarize, and complete tasks inside HubSpot.
- Breeze Agents
A team of specialized AI helpers—like the Content Agent or Prospecting Agent—that automate work across marketing, sales, and service.
- Breeze Intelligence
The brains of the operation: data-driven insights that help you identify buyer intent, enrich CRM records, and boost form conversions.
Each tool is built to save time and improve performance, especially for B2B teams that need to do more with less.
Breeze Copilot: Your Always-On AI Assistant
If you’ve ever wished for a marketing or sales assistant who never sleeps, look no further than Breeze Copilot. This conversational, embedded AI assistant lives across the HubSpot platform and helps you work faster, smarter, and more effectively.
What Breeze Copilot Does:
- Writes emails, blog posts, landing pages, and reports
- Summarizes contact records and past conversations
- Helps manage tasks, prep for meetings, and complete CRM actions
When to Use Copilot for Content:
- Breeze Copilot is your go-to when you need something fast and flexible. Think quick drafts, emails, or brainstorming blog ideas.
- It’s perfect for creating content you plan to refine, customize, or use outside of a formal publishing process.
Industrial Use Cases for Breeze Copilot:
- Draft and personalize follow-up emails after a sales call
- Summarize multi-touch conversations for account handoffs
- Create technical blog outlines from basic prompts or spec sheets
Breeze Agents: AI Experts for Sales, Marketing, and Service
Each HubSpot AI Agent is built to handle a specific function. Instead of one-size-fits-all automation, you get targeted tools that plug into your workflow to generate content, qualify leads, and support customers automatically.
a. Content Agent (Beta)
What Content Agent Does:
- Generates blogs, landing pages, and case studies in your brand voice
- Uses “Content Remix” to repurpose high-performing assets across formats
When to Use Content Agent for Content:
- Use Content Agent when you want formal, ready-to-publish marketing content.
- It follows a structured workflow, pulling from your brand guidelines and uploading finished pieces directly into HubSpot’s CMS for easy publishing.
Industrial Use Cases for Content Agent:
- Turn long-form PDFs or technical spec sheets into digestible blog content or gated offers that attract inbound leads
b. Social Media Agent (Beta)
What Social Media Agent Does:
- Writes, schedules, and analyzes social posts across platforms
- Recommends post timing and trends based on industry benchmarks
Industrial Use Cases for Social Media Agent:
- Keep your LinkedIn active with minimal effort—share new blogs, company updates, or industry tips to stay top of mind with buyers and partners
c. Prospecting Agent (Beta)
What Prospecting Agent Does:
- Identifies prospects in your CRM and recommends outreach sequences
- Writes personalized messages based on contact data and past activity
Industrial Use Case for Prospecting Agent:
- With tailored cold outreach, you can find and engage engineering firms, distributors, or OEMs, saving your sales team hours each week
d. Customer Agent (Beta)
What Customer Agent Does:
- Responds to support tickets using your existing knowledge base and content
- Converts support conversations into searchable articles
Industrial Use Case for Customer Agent:
- Automate responses to common technical questions or order status inquiries—freeing up your team to handle complex cases
Breeze Intelligence: Turn Data Into Decisions
Useful AI is only as good as the data it runs on. Breeze Intelligence supercharges your HubSpot CRM with AI-powered insights from over 200 million buyer and company profiles. It helps you prioritize leads, personalize outreach, and optimize your forms for increased conversions.
What Breeze Intelligence Does:
- Keeps company and contact records fresh with minimal manual entry
- Shows you which companies are researching your products or visiting your site
- Collects fewer form fields while still capturing the info you need
Industrial Use Case for Breeze Intelligence:
- Use buyer intent signals to prioritize hot leads or enrich form data to route RFQ requests directly to the right sales rep quickly

How to Turn On HubSpot AI Tools (Breeze) in Your CRM
Are you ready to start utilizing HubSpot’s Breeze tools? Here’s where to find them—and how to enable them inside your portal.
Depending on their function and release status, you’ll find different tools in different areas of HubSpot. Here’s a quick breakdown of where to look:
#1. Product Updates (For Beta Features)
Some Breeze tools, like newer HubSpot AI Agents, may still be in beta. Here’s how to check availability and enroll:
- Click your profile icon in the top-right corner of your HubSpot dashboard
- Select Product Updates
- Search for “AI” or scroll through the available updates
- Look for Breeze Copilot or Agent tools, and click “Join Beta” if eligible
- Review and accept the beta terms
#2. Settings > AI
This is where you can toggle core Breeze features on or off.
- Click the Settings icon (top-right of your HubSpot portal)
- Scroll down the left sidebar to find AI
- From here, you can:
- Upload data sources that AI agents use to create content that’s relevant and tailored to your organization (ex. Brand Kits, Ideal Customer Profiles, etc.)
- Give users access to generative AI tools and features
- Give users access to Copilot (Beta)
Pro Tip: You’ll likely need administrator access to manage these settings. If you don’t see these options, connect with your portal admin or request permission.
